Hướng dẫn sử dụng VPS đơn giản chỉ với 5 bước

Tư vấn dịch vụ | May 5, 2021 | Leave a comment

Mặc dù chuyển từ shared hosting sang VPS đơn giản, nhưng quá trình thiết lập ban đầu của VPS cũng khiến một số bạn gặp khó khăn, đặc biệt là người không quen dùng các dòng lệnh. Sau đây, Hosting Việt sẽ hướng dẫn bạn cách sử dụng VPS cho người mới dùng.

Lý do cần thiết lập VPS 

Khi đăng ký gói dịch vụ hosting cơ bản, nhà cung cấp đều cài sẵn các phần mềm cần thiết cho môi trường website. Tuy nhiên, nếu bạn muốn có môi trường tối ưu hơn thì cần phải thiết lập thêm một số bước để máy chủ phục vụ tốt nhất. Điển hình như điều chỉnh thông số của máy chủ để tạo một host phù hợp cho mục đích sử dụng. Chắc chắn, điều này khó có thể làm được thông qua Control Panel. 

Chính vì thế, việc thiết lập VPS nhằm dễ dàng tùy biến và dùng cho các mục đích riêng là điều rất cần thiết. 

Hướng dẫn sử dụng VPS: 5 bước để tạo hosting từ VPS 

Có 5 bước để tạo hosting hay thiết lập cấu hình của VPS mới. Cụ thể như sau:

  • Bước 1: Truy cập VPS thông qua Secure Shell (SSH)

Khi đăng ký dịch vụ VPS, nhà cung cấp sẽ gửi một số thông tin truy cập như: 

  • Địa chỉ IP
  • Username (là tài khoản root)
  • Mật khẩu tài khoản root: Đây là thông tin cực kỳ quan trọng vì nó được sử dụng để truy cập hệ thống máy chủ. Đồng thời, mật khẩu này còn được dùng cho việc thiết lập kết nối ban đầu tới VPS.

Nếu dùng máy tính có hệ điều hành Windows, đầu tiên, bạn bắt buộc phải cài đặt SSH Client. Bạn có thể sử dụng một trong 2 ứng dụng Bitvise hoặc PuTTY để cài đặt SSH Client. Trong ví dụ sau, Hosting Việt sẽ minh họa trên phần mềm PuTTY.

Bạn download và cài ứng dụng PuTTY về máy tính, sau đó mở màn hình và nó sẽ hiển thị Host Name. Lúc này, bạn nhập thông tin Host name, chọn SSH như hình minh họa dưới đây, rồi nhấn Open. 

Sau đó, màn hình xuất hiện cửa sổ dòng lệnh và bạn nhập thông tin đăng nhập, tức là username và mật khẩu của tài khoản root. 

Khi nhập đúng thông tin thì màn hình hiển thị như hình sau. Như vậy, bạn đã hoàn tất bước 1 của quá trình thiết lập VPS.

  • Bước 2: Cập nhật server

Khi đã đăng nhập vào VPS, hệ thống xuất hiện thông báo về tình trạng các gói cập nhật hay gói bảo mật sẵn có. Nếu có gói cập nhật mới, bạn chỉ việc click vào để tải về. 

Sau khi tải cập nhật, bạn sử dụng lệnh Reboot để khởi động lại server. Tiếp đó, bạn đóng ứng dụng PuTTY, rồi khởi động lại nó để hoàn tất quá trình cập nhật. 

  • Bước 3: Tạo và phân quyền cho user mới 

Bạn cần tạo một tài khoản mới để dùng cho các thao tác thông thường. Nó được sử dụng riêng biệt so với tài khoản root. Vì nếu sử dụng tài khoản root thì khi có bất kỳ sai sót nhỏ nào cũng khiến máy chủ gặp sự cố.

Cách tạo tài khoản mới như sau:

  • Bạn điền dòng lệnh adduser username vào phần mềm. Với username là tên bạn tùy ý đặt.
  • Gán quyền sudo cho username mới bằng lệnh # usermod -aG sudo username
  • Đến đây, bạn đặt mật khẩu cho tài khoản mới.
  • Bước 4: Kích hoạt chứng thực Public Key

Chứng thực Public key là một kỹ thuật được đánh giá an toàn hơn nhiều so với các loại mật khẩu thông thường. Sử dụng kỹ thuật này, bạn sẽ tạo được cặp “public key” và “private key”.

Tạo các key này cũng là một trong các bước bạn cần biết về cách sử dụng VPS. Để tạo public key, bạn phải mở phần mềm PuTTY, nhấn nút Generate. Sau đó, bạn chờ trong giây lát để ứng dụng hoạt động, và xuất hiện màn hình yêu cầu bạn nhập mật khẩu để mở.

Lúc này, bạn nhập mật khẩu rồi nhấn nút “Save private key”. Sau đó, bạn copy public key và lưu file kết quả vào máy tính.

Kế đến, bạn sử dụng quyền root để trở lại máy chủ, và di chuyển đến thu mục Home, bằng cách sử dụng lệnh # su – username. Tại đây, tài khoản mới sẽ hiển thị ở màn hình nên bạn cần tạo thư mục mới và lưu private key, thông qua việc sử dụng lệnh sau.

mkdir ~/.ssh

chmod 700 ~/.ssh

nano ~/.ssh/authorized_keys

Trong đó, dòng lệnh cuối chứa từ Nano để thực hiện chức năng mở cửa sổ, và thêm nội dung của authorized_keys tại editor. Khi cửa sổ mở ra, bạn dán key vào, rồi đóng cửa sổ bằng tổ hợp phím Ctrl+X.

Sau đó, bạn thêm 2 câu lệnh sau:

chmod 600 ~/.ssh/authorized_keys

exit

Sau đó, bạn phải thực hiện cấu hình PuTTY để có thể dùng private key khi kết nối đến máy chủ để hệ thống có thể nhận dạng. Để làm được điều này, bạn đi đến màn hình chính của PuTTY, nhấn chọn section Connection, chọn tiếp SSH, rồi click Auth. Một cửa sổ mới xuất hiện và có chứa trường Private key file for authentication như hình sau.

Bạn click nút Browser và di chuyển đến thư mục đã lưu private key file.

Thao tác cuối cùng của bước 4 là bạn khai báo với máy chủ để cấu hình phải dùng khóa private key cho tài khoản mới. Bằng cách, bạn đăng nhập vào máy chủ thông qua SSH, rồi gõ câu lệnh sau:

sudo nano /etc/ssh/sshd_config

Đây là dòng lệnh mở file sshd_config bằng Nano editor. Sau đó, bạn xóa dấu # ở dòng Password Authentication, chuyển giá trị từ Yes thành No, và lưu lại các thay đổi.

  • Bước 5: Thiết lập tường lửa cho máy chủ VPS 

Để kích hoạt tường lửa, bạn phải sử dụng phần mềm iptable. Vì nó sẽ giúp bạn có thể thiết lập quy tắc, giới hạn traffic truy cập vào server hay từ server đi ra. 

Cách vào VPS trên máy tính dùng hệ điều hành Windows

Sử dụng VPS như thế nào với máy tính Windows? Rất đơn giản, bạn chỉ việc thực hiện theo các bước hướng dẫn sau để truy cập VPS.

  • Bước 1: Bạn mở Remote Desktop Connection trên máy tính, bằng cách nhấn nút Start, gõ cụm từ Remote Desktop Connection trong ô tìm kiếm. Hoặc nhấn tổ hợp phím Window + R và gõ mstsc, sau đó nhấn Enter.
  • Bước 2: Bạn nhập địa chỉ IP của VPS rồi bấm nút Connect như hình bên dưới.
  • Bước 3: Để truy cập được vào VPS, bạn nhập username và password mà nhà cung cấp dịch vụ đã gửi qua email. Đây chính là thông tin tài khoản root đã đề cập ở phần trên.

Sau đó, bạn nhấn OK để kết nối đến VPS. 

  • Bước 4: Màn hình xuất hiện một cửa sổ và bạn nhấn tick chọn “Don’t ask me sgain connections to this computer” để nó không hiển thị vào các lần truy cập kế tiếp.

Tiếp đến, bạn nhấn nút Yes để đăng nhập vào máy chủ VPS và tiến hành thiết lập như hướng dẫn cách sử dụng VPS ở phần trên.

Sau khi đăng nhập và thiết lập cấu hình hosting, bạn đã có thể dễ dàng quản lý hay cài đặt website trên VPS windows.

Bài cùng chuyên mục :

Related Posts

Add a Comment

Your email address will not be published. Required fields are marked *